Lyon College will celebrate the release of the spring 2026 issue of its student literary magazine, The Wheelbarrow, with a public launch party on Friday, May 1 at 4:00 PM.

The event will take place inside the Bevens Music Room at the Brown Fine Arts Building on campus in Batesville and is open to the public.
Hosted by the Sigma Tau Delta Eta Lambda Chapter, the student-run publication highlights original visual and written works from Lyon College students.
Organizers say the event will give attendees a chance to meet contributors, connect with staff, and experience the creative talent shaping this year’s publication.
Executive Director Cari Meeks says the magazine represents a powerful outlet for student voices and creativity, while faculty adviser Dr Melissa Merte praised the high level of talent featured in the issue.
The launch party will celebrate both the publication and the collaborative effort behind it, highlighting the artistic contributions of the Lyon College community.
